\title{Add/subtract sum formulae}
\description{
  Simple arithmetic modifications of sum formulae.
}
\usage{
addMolecules(formula1, formula2, elements = NULL)
subMolecules(formula1, formula2, elements = NULL)
}
\arguments{
  \item{formula1}{Sum formula}
  \item{formula2}{Sum formula}
  \item{elements}{list of allowed chemical elements, defaults to full
    periodic system of elements}   
}

\details{
  addMolecules() adds the second argument to the first.
  subMolecules() subtracts the second argument from the first.

  This can be useful to revert
  e.g. adduct/fragment formation found in ESI mass spectrometry,
  or to mimick simple chemical reactions. No chemical checks are
  performed.
}

\value{
    A list with the elements
      \item{formula}{repeated sum formula}
      \item{mass}{exact mass of molecule}      
      \item{score}{dummy value, always 1.0}      
      \item{isotopes}{a list of isotopes}
    
}

\examples{
# For proton-Adduct of Ethanol:
subMolecules("C2H7O", "H")
}
